lol what?
Horford, possibly, but Aldridge least deserving?
Putting up 22-8-1 on 50-33-83 % shooting and leading the team to the 3rd best record in the competitive Western Conference despite no Kawhi and surrounded by the ghost of Pau Gasol, corpse of Danny Green, and young players who weren't even a big part of the rotation a season ago?



lol what?

Neither Aldridge nor Horford are 'least deserving'.

How did John Wall even sneak in? Kevin Love also very questionable imho. I'd consider KAT also a tier lower than Aldridge and Horford given his improved, but still bad defense.

Dunk contest was a bit of a letdown. Too many dunks banking on the nostalgia factor, cringe-worthy usage of props, and bad judging. Mitchell got a very generous 50 jumping over Kevin Hart and his family, and another one for the lob off the board in the final around. Dennis Smith Jr. was robbed on his first dunk, and had the dunk of the night with the 360 between-the-legs, switching hands. A bit anti-climactic, and again, the judging left much to be desired.

Terrible crowd, too.

With a bigger field, they could have first round, semi-finals, and then finals. If they want to go with just two rounds, six competitors, three finalists, and three dunks per competitor per round would be good.

I do think there should be less emphasis on props and gimmicks (though it wasn't as bad as in years past), and trying too hard to appeal to nostalgia. It felt like Nance and Mitchell got way too much credit simply for that, though that's not to say they didn't have a couple of good dunks.
